Join the Port of Sunderland, during an exciting phase of development, we are seeking a driven and self-motivated individual to join our team as a Port Commercial Officer. This is a unique opportunity to embark on a career in the maritime and port industry, contributing to the growth and success of the Port.
Owned by Sunderland City Council, the Port of Sunderland, offers both marine and shore side services across a range of market sectors which includes: Offshore andamp; Renewable Energy, Commodities, The Circular Economy and Intermodal connectivity.
The Port Commercial Officer will play a critical role in supporting the commercial activities of the Port of Sunderland. This position requires a proactive and analytical individual who is ready to engage with clients, manage commercial relationships, and drive business development initiatives. You will be at the forefront of our efforts to expand our markets and optimise our service offerings.
This is a unique opportunity for an aspiring shipping professional, to not only work in an expanding port community, the post is also career graded meaning you will be supported in your development through a formal professional qualification. The successful candidate will work closely with and mentored by the Port commercial manager to enable you to develop in your career.
